About Greenwich Village School Daycare
Serving the greater Rhode Island community's youth for over 66 years! A child is exposed to more new information between the ages of two to six, than in any other comparable period in their life. This is the time when a child is developing learning habits and traits that will form their individual character for years to come. Recognizing this, we at Greenwich Village School, concentrate on providing the nurturing "one on one" learning environment, the children in this age group require. This "one on one" method has been very successful in maximizing the mental, social, and confidence development of each child. The primary goal of Greenwich village is to provide all of our students with the mental, physical, emotional, social, and problem solving skills that all children need to succeed in the elementary school learning environment and beyond. Mental and problem solving skills are developed in several ways. In the classroom setting, we begin with letter and number recognition and from there develop basic writing, reading, and arithmetic skills. Each child advances at a pace that they are comfortable with.
